Arginine is an amino acid that helps the body produce nitric oxide, which supports healthy blood flow and circulation. It is commonly used to promote better exercise performance, enhance recovery, and support overall cardiovascular health. People looking to improve stamina, muscle function, or maintain healthy blood vessels may find arginine beneficial.

Dosage
The typical daily dose of arginine ranges from 6000 to 30000 mg, and you should not exceed 30000 mg per day.
